Abstract. Iskandar J, Fathin AS, Silmi RH, Husodo T, Wulandari I, Megantara EN, Partasasmita R, Shanida SS. 2021. Bird diversity and ethno-ornithological knowledge of local people in Ciletuh-Palabuhanratu Geopark, Sukabumi, West Java, Indonesia. Biodiversitas 22: 3409-3422. Birds have ecological and social functions, and are common to be used as bioindicators of environmental changes. Birds are very important consideration when establishing conservation areas, including geopark which has uniqueness in terms of geological, biological and cultural diversities. This study aimed to investigate the bird diversity in Ciletuh-Palabuhanratu Geopark, West Java, Indonesia and as well as to reveal the local knowledge on bird species and folk classification, functions and utilization of birds among the village people. Mixed methods of quantitative and qualitative approaches were applied in this study, while some techniques, including semi-structured interviews, structured interviews, and bird observation on transect and spotlighting were employed to collect the primary data. In total, there were 121 bird species of 47 families of which 88 species were recorded during the field observation and 79 species were documented through the interviews with respondents. Among them, 12 species are listed as having high conservation status under IUCN, 17 species are listed as Appendix II (CITES), and 21 species are listed by Regulation of the Minister of Environment and Forestry of the Republic Indonesia No. P 106/2018 on Protected Plant and Animal Species. The local community has profound knowledge of birds species, folk classification, ecological, socio-cultural, and socio-economic functions. In the past, the village people had traditional beliefs and myths on birds, resulting in some sacred birds had been traditionally conserved. Nowadays, these are no longer strongly existed, and consequently, many birds have been hunted by using different methods of hunting birds, both traditional and modern for various purposes, including for consumption, bird keeping, and trading to obtain cash. Therefore, bird conservation efforts that involve the community are really needed in this area as the strategy of sustainable management of Ciletuh-Palabuhanratu Geopark.

Abstract. Megantara EN, Jauhan J, Shanida SS, Husodo T, Fauzi DA, Hendrawan R, Wulandari I, Yuansah. 2022. Herpetofauna distribution in different land cover types of West Java, Indonesia. Biodiversitas 23: 2990-2999. Herpetofauna is very sensitive and can be used as a biodiversity indicator. Herpetofauna can experience environmental stress due to agricultural activities, tourism, and other disturbances that result in habitat loss. Herpetofauna can be found on various land covers, such as natural forests and human-modified land. This study revealed species associated with natural forests, human-modified land, and both. This study aims to investigate: 1) herpetofauna distribution based on land cover types and 2) the disturbance that threatens the herpetofauna habitat in West Java. Visual Encounter Survey combination with the Auditory Encounter Survey, was applied in this study. The result of this study, the species were found in the natural forest (53 species), human-modified land (63 species), and crater (2 species). Thirty-nine species were found both in the natural forest and human-modified land. The habitat disturbance potentially threatens the species, such as land clearing (it will affect the microclimate of land cover), roadkill, infrastructure development, and tourism activities.

Abstract. Wulandari I, Husodo T, Mulyanto D, Abdoellah OS, Amalia CA, Farhaniah S. 2023. Supporting food security through urban home gardening, Rancasari Sub-district, Bandung City, West Java, Indonesia. Biodiversitas 24: 5618-5625. Urban areas are closely related to the increase in human population, which triggers increased demand for land for settlements or housing. The increase in human population is in line with the increase in daily food requirements. As agricultural land decreases, agricultural productivity decreases, but much agricultural land has been converted into non-agricultural land, leading to food insecurity. Urban farming through home gardening is one of the methods to maintain food security amidst limited open land. This study aimed to reveal urban farming as a role model for food security through home gardens in the Rancasari Sub-district, Bandung City, West Java, Indonesia. This study used a quantitative approach. Data were collected using purposive sampling in housing >20 years old in Manjahlega and Mekarjaya Village. Plants are divided based on their utilization, including ornamental, spice, medicine, and food plants. The results showed that 803 species and 20,366 individuals of 130 families were found in Manjahlega Village, while 680 species and 10,862 individuals were found in the Mekarjaya Village. In Manjahlega, mango (Mangifera indica L.) has the highest IVI value of 64.58, while in Mekarjaya, Chinese evergreen (Aglaonema commutatum Schott.) has the highest IVI value of 10.2. Based on their use, ornamental plants have the highest H and R values compared to food, medicines, and spice plants. Ornamental plants dominate home gardens in Rancasari Sub-district. Their home gardens tend to be aimed at providing aesthetic value and beauty rather than producing food, medicines, and spices in the household. Home gardening has not been fully effective in supporting urban farming in Rancasari Sub-district due to the selection of ornamental plants.

Abstract. Husodo T, Megantara EN, Mutaqin AZ, Kendarto DR, Wulandari I, Shanida SS. 2024. The protection effort of leopard cats (Prionailurus bengalensis Kerr, 1792) in the Upper Cisokan Pumped Storage, West Java, Indonesia. Biodiversitas 25: 169-176. Humans develop various infrastructures to meet electricity needs so that it is to improve human welfare besides the increasing population. Hydropower development cannot be separated from land clearing, which damages and eliminates the habitats of wild animals, including leopard cats (Prionailurus bengalensis Kerr, 1792). Humans also cleared land as agricultural land to fulfill their needs. Fulfilling the needs of electricity and agriculture is necessary to improve human welfare. Besides, leopard cats need a suitable habitat to meet their needs. Therefore, protection effort is required to fulfill leopard cats' and humans' needs. The study aims to reveal the protection efforts in the Upper Cisokan Pumped Storage, West Java, Indonesia. A qualitative approach was applied through literature reviews. The protection effort of leopard cats was conducted through stakeholder participation in the UCPS area. As the initiator, Indonesia Hydropower Company (PT. PLN) involves various stakeholders related to the construction of the UCPS hydropower plant, including Perum Perhutani, contractors, and the local people. Indonesia Hydropower Company (PT. PLN) protects leopard cats by managing the impacts produced by the UCPS hydropower plant and biodiversity.
